Mata Harki Devi College For Women, Sirsa, established in 1999, stands as a premier institution dedicated to empowering female students in Haryana. Affiliated with Chaudhary Devi Lal University, Sirsa, the college has built a strong legacy of academic excellence and holistic development, fostering an environment conducive to learning and growth. It adheres to university guidelines, upholding high educational standards and making it a significant choice for women's education.
Located on Barnala Road in Sirsa, Mata Harki Devi College For Women offers 14 undergraduate and postgraduate programs across 17 vibrant departments. These span disciplines like Arts, Science, Commerce, and Computer Applications, providing diverse academic pathways. Popular offerings include B.A., B.Sc., B.Com, BCA, M.A., M.Sc., and M.Com, all designed to equip students with contemporary knowledge and skills. Admissions are merit-based, adhering to Chaudhary Devi Lal University's guidelines, ensuring a fair and transparent selection process.
